92/5 Vegas: Introduction

Originally a long term loan from Victory, this became the American-V long term project bike at the end of the test which gave us chance to make a few modifications. A 2003 model, it's the original Vegas which represented Victory's coming of age in terms of a unique style and we've fitted the Pure Victory accessory drag bars and risers, and a Biker Buddy pro Air-Ride from Nick Gale Custom Cycles, which drops it by nearly six inches on its suspension - as seen above: it scuffs the lower silencer something chronic, but there are plans for that.

It's about to be resurrected with a cosmetic make-over and Stage One, but we'll be leaving it as a 92-inch, 5-speed Freedom motor because it's a bloody good motor as a stocker and the extra oomph and audible exhaust note will press enough extra buttons to guarantee its place in the garage.
